A Moment in Photographic History:
The notable photographer Eugene Atget was born February 12, 1857. He documented much of the architecture of Paris shortly to be demolished. He also photographed people who had been tossed aside.

Photographic Quote of Note:
I was invited to photograph Hollywood. They asked me what I would like to photograph. I said, “Ugly men.”
- – – – Imogen Cunningham
